Lyric's Story
Hello, my name is Lyric Nash. I am nonverbal and I have Autism. Mommy and Daddy found a place in Missouri that trains dogs for people with Autism and I know that would help me a bunch. I know that the dog (my new brother or sister) would be there for me every time I couldn't control myself or run without looking where I am going. I have a hard time socially and my new dog could help me cope easier when I have meltdowns and with my surroundings. Please help if you can. My new friend is waiting and I thank you a whole bunch!!
Retrieving Freedom does not require recipients to fundraise or pay in order to receive a dog, however, many choose to fundraise to give back to the organization.
